Which country is the largest exporter of durian?
Thailand
Thailand is the world’s largest exporter of durian, accounting for about 90% of the international market, followed by Malaysia and Indonesia.

What is the durian famous for?
Durian is a unique tropical fruit. It’s popular in Southeast Asia, where it’s nicknamed “the king of fruits.” Durian is very high in nutrients, containing more than most other fruits. However, it also gets a bad rap due to its strong smell.
Which is the most expensive durian?
They’re known as Nont durian. Nont makes up the highest grade of durian in Thailand and is often given as a token of respect. But even among Nont durians, two varieties stand out: the most expensive, Kan Yao durian, and the slightly more affordable Mon Thong durian.

How do I export durian?
To export durians, you are required to provide a MAQIS Export Permit and a Conformity 3P Certificate (GPL) or Certificate of Conformity (CoC) from FAMA.

How long does it take to grow durian?
Durian trees grown from seed begin to bear fruit at 8-10 years. Grafted trees begin to produce at 4-6 years. It takes about 110-120 days from flowering to harvest. The main fruiting season in Malaysia is from May to August with a minor season from December to February.

How long can durian tree live?
In the wild, a durian tree can shoot up to 130 feet and may live to see its 200th birthday. However, cultivated specimens are usually grafted and seldom get even half that high.
